The Scion Group is a Chicago-based owner, operator and advisor of student housing communities serving college and university markets across the United States. Founded in 1999, it describes itself as the largest owner and operator of student housing globally, with more than 116,000 beds in 186 communities across 92 university markets in 37 states, over 1,800 employees and more than $12 billion of assets under management, and it also advises colleges, universities, foundations and private providers. It hires on-site community teams, including leasing consultants, leasing and marketing managers, assistant community and general managers, maintenance technicians and porters.
